MTG Grim Hireling – Commander Legends: Battle for Baldur’s Gate
All card images provided are stock images. The item you receive will correspond to the condition selected. Near Mint (NM) condition cards may show minimal wear; the most common examples being Minor Scratching, Minor Border/Corner Wear, and Minor Clouding. Played (PL) condition cards show definite wear, and usually have several wear issues. Examples include Scratching, Minor Bends, Shuffle Creases, Moderate Border/Corner Wear, Minor Mid-Card Whitening, and Non-Flat Cards. Heavily Played (HP) cards have the widest variety of condition issues. Damage may range from several smaller signs of wear to a few larger ones. Examples include Inking/Dirt/Water Damage, Major Whitening, Major Corner/Border Wear, Large Creases, Indention, and Peeling. Card Name: Grim Hireling Set: Commander Legends: Battle for Baldur’s Gate Mana Cost: {3}{B} Card Type: Creature Subtype: Tiefling Rogue Rarity: Rare Collector Number: 755 Artist: Tomas Duchek Finish: Non-foil Language: English
